Masala L

Xotira 256 MB Vaqt 1000 ms
14

Kichiklar soni

Sizga \(n\) ta butun sondan iborat \(a_1, a_2, \ldots, a_n\) massiv berilgan.

\(i\) indeks "baxtli" deyiladi, agar \(a_i\) massivdagi \(a_i\) dan qat'iy kichik bo'lgan elementlar soniga teng bo'lsa.

Baxtli indekslar sonini toping.


Kiruvchi ma'lumotlar:

Birinchi qatorda \(n\) — massiv uzunligi \((1 \le n \le 2 \cdot 10^5)\) beriladi.

Ikkinchi qatorda \(n\) ta butun son \(a_1, a_2, \ldots, a_n\) \((0 \le a_i \le n)\) beriladi.


Chiquvchi ma'lumotlar:

Yagona qatorda baxtli indekslar sonini chiqaring.


Misollar
# input.txt output.txt
1
4
0 1 2 3
4
2
4
1 2 2 3
1
3
4
3 3 3 3
0
Izoh:

Misol 2 uchun: massiv \([1, 2, 2, 3]\).

  • \(i=1\): \(a_1 = 1\), \(1\) dan kichik element yo'q → \(0 \ne 1\) ✗
  • \(i=2\): \(a_2 = 2\), (2) dan kichik: \({1}\) → \(1 \ne 2\) ✗
  • \(i=3\): \(a_3 = 2\), xuddi shunday → \(1 \ne 2\) ✗
  • \(i=4\): \(a_4 = 3\), \(3\) dan kichik: \({1, 2, 2}\) → \(3 = 3\) ✓

Faqat \(1\) ta indeks baxtli.